Sunday, June 11, 1967
Sesshin Lecture: Three Treasures
[Roshi seems to be commenting on Shi Sho Ku of Dogen. When this is evident, Dogen's words are in quotation marks.] Today I will explain Buddha, Dharma, and Sangha. Originally, Buddha is, of course, the one who attained enlightenment under the Bodhi tree and became a teacher of all the teachers. Dharma is the teaching which was told by Buddha, and Sangha is the group who studied under Buddha.
